Top 5 Casual Games on iOS in Algeria: Q3 2024 Performance
Explore the trends in downloads, revenue, and active users for the top casual games on iOS in Algeria during the third quarter of 2024. Discover insights from Sensor Tower's data on leading games like Subway Surfers and 8 Ball Pool™.
In the third quarter of 2024, the casual gaming landscape on iOS in Algeria showcased some interesting trends.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, reveals insights into the performance of the top five casual games in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users.
Subway Surfers from Sybo Games ApS demonstrated a consistent increase in weekly downloads, culminating at approximately 4.2K by the end of September. Despite fluctuations, its weekly revenue experienced peaks, notably reaching around $118 in mid-July and $105 in mid-September. However, the game saw a decline in weekly active users, dropping from about 33.6K at the start of July to 29.5K by the end of the quarter.
8 Ball Pool™, published by Miniclip.com, maintained a relatively stable download trend, with a slight increase towards the end of the quarter, reaching 2.1K. Revenue peaked at $150 in early September, with active users gradually decreasing from 46.5K in early July to 40.3K by the end of September.
Ludo King from GAMETION GLOBAL TECHNOLOGIES showcased a steady download rate, peaking at 2.1K in late July. Revenue was modest, peaking at $25 in late July, while active users showed a decline from 4.1K to 3K throughout the quarter.
UNO!™ by Mattel163 Limited saw a gradual decline in downloads, decreasing from 2.5K in late July to just over 1K by the end of September. Revenue, however, rose to $33 in mid-September before dropping. Active users followed a similar pattern, peaking in late July at 8.4K before declining to 6.5K.
Finally, Classic Ludo Offline & Online maintained a steady download rate, with figures hovering around 1.9K throughout the quarter. Active users showed minor fluctuations, starting at 6.3K at the beginning of July and closing at 6.4K by the end of September.
